Address: 17 Chirk Dr, Thornton-Cleveleys FY5 4FG, United Kingdom
Phone: +441253850533
Views: 27
Address: 2 Fortune Ind Park, Hemmells, Basildon SS15 6ED, United Kingdom
Phone: +441268419019
Views: 33
Address: Bairesland View, Bellshill ML4 1RZ, United Kingdom
Phone: +441698843443
Views: 30
Address: Unit 8, I O Centre, Moorend Farm Ave, Bristol BS11 0QL, United Kingdom
Phone: +441173750365
Views: 56
Address: Unit 23, Leyland Trading Estate, Wellingborough NN8 1RT, United Kingdom (Located in: Boris Blasting)
Phone: +441933276835
Views: 23
Address: Unit G2, Gildersome Spur, Gildersome, Leeds LS27 7JZ, United Kingdom
Phone: +441132012680
Views: 42
Address: 1, Nichol and Son Business Park, S Shore Rd, Gateshead, Newcastle upon Tyne NE8 3AE, United Kingdom
Phone: +441912246710
Views: 33
Address: Office 5, Saba Park, 16 Balloo Ave, Bangor BT19 7QT, United Kingdom
Phone: +442891310157
Views: 51
Address: 36 Melton Rd, Leicester LE4 5EA, United Kingdom
Phone: +441162240014
Views: 28
Address: 3 Axis Court, Nepshaw Lane South, Leeds LS27 7UY, United Kingdom
Phone: +441133870750
Views: 32
Address: Trinity Court, 28 Newton Rd, Birmingham B43 6BW, United Kingdom
Phone: +441212363566
Views: 44
Address: UNIT 5, Devonshire Court, Victoria Rd, Feltham TW13 7LU, United Kingdom
Phone: +442088670001
Views: 24
Address: Bradtrad Ho/Ripley St, Bradford BD5 7JW, United Kingdom
Phone: +44 1274 393719
Views: 354
Address: ueniweb.com
Phone: a-item-id=
Views: 40
Address: Suite 48 Newburn Enterprise Centre, High Street, Newburn, Newcastle upon Tyne NE15 8LN, United Kingdom
Phone: +441912670821
Views: 28
Address: Avon Riverside Estate, Victoria Road Units 1 and 2, Avonmouth, Bristol BS11 9DB, United Kingdom
Phone: +441179162630
Views: 53
Address: 49 Jamaica St, Liverpool L1 0AH, United Kingdom
Phone: +441615241400
Views: 104
Address: Smethurst Ln, Pemberton, Wigan WN5 8BL, United Kingdom
Phone: +447551006998
Views: 29
Address: Harvey Road, Burnt Mills Industrial Estate, Basildon, Essex, UK, Essex SS13 1DF, United Kingdom
Phone:
Views: 28
Address: Suite 102, Havelock Hub, 14 Havelock Pl, Harrow HA1 1LJ, United Kingdom
Phone: +442080925025
Views: 27